Mr. Valdez is a merchant banker specialized in China & Latin America. He has advised Latin-American companies, Chinese SOEs and private enterprises, primarily in the infrastructure and renewable energy sectors for nearly two decades. At present he is working in various projects with strategic partners. This includes CICLO, a Mexican conglomerate, in the development of NetZero MID Multiport, a 2,000+ hectare industrial cluster in Yucatan with clean energy and digital infrastructure. He is also supporting Nilus, a leading startup in food security, RumboVentures and others.From 2012 to earlier this year, Rafael supported Envision Energy as MD for Latin America, building a 2+GW portfolio and putting 6 wind farms in operation (241MW). He executed the company´s first TSA outside of China (Chile), the first overseas direct investment (Mexico), the first non-recourse project finance facilities and multiple auction PPAs.From 2006 to 2011, Mr. Valdez co-founded a few ventures, including SinoLatin Capital, LaREDChina and the Mexican Chamber of Commerce in China (Mexcham), leveraging the experienced gained at ChinaVest, the first private equity firm in China, and other organizations in New York, including ProVentures, The Synergos Institute and the Mission of Mexico at the United Nations. Earlier in his career, he worked for the Mexican Mint as Head of Biz Development and chaired Fundación EDUCA México, one of Mexico’s premier NGOs. He graduated from ITAM with a BA in Economics and completed an MPA in Economic Policy at Columbia University (PEPM) and an MBA at China Europe International Business School (CEIBS).In 2013, he was selected among the “30 promises on their 30s” by CNN Expansion. In 2016, he was named “Champion of the Year in Wind” during Mexico’s International Renewable Energy Conference (MIREC)”.In 2020, he was invited by the Mexican Council for Foreign Trade, Investment & Technology (COMCE) to chair the Mexico-China Bilateral Committee. He served FENLACC (Business Federation of Latin America & China) as Chairman from 2021 to 2023.Specialties:Investment Banking, Private Equity, Energy, Business Development, China & Latin America
